Downs And Dresback Secure CNE Weekly Awards
BEVERLY, Mass. — Endicott women's volleyball junior Abby Downs (Billerica, Mass.) and sophomore Ava Grace Dresback (Pawcatuck, Conn.) have been named the Conference of New England's (CNE) Libero and Player of the Week, respectively, the league office announced on Monday afternoon.
AVA GRACE DRESBACK | PLAYER OF THE WEEK
Dresback averaged 3.71 kills per set (26 kills, .211 hitting percentage) and 2.71 digs per set (19) in a 2-0 week for the Gulls. The sophomore also went a perfect 46-51 in the serve receive and added three assists, three service aces, and two block assists.
In a 3-0 victory over UNE, Dresback recorded 12 kills (.267) along with eight digs. Also had three assists and one block assist. Was 21-21 in serve receive.
Then, in a 3-1 victory over Johnson & Wales, the sophomore finished with 14 putaways and 11 digs, her ninth double-double of the year. Also had three service aces and a block assist
This is Dresback's first career CNE Player of the Week award.
ABBY DOWNS | LIBERO OF THE WEEK
In a 2-0 week (undefeated in conference) for Endicott, Downs recorded 32 digs (4.57 per set), was a perfect 25-26 in serve receive, recorded two service aces, and two assists.
Downs started the week against UNE with 15 digs and one service ace in a sweep. Was also perfect in serve receive for the third consecutive game.
Followed up against Johnson & Wales, adding 17 digs to go with two assists and a service ace in a 3-1 win. The Billerica, Mass., native was 18-19 in serve-receive.
This marks her third consecutive CNE Libero of the Week award (10/27 and 11/3).
WHAT'S NEXT
Endicott (15-11) hosts the University of New England on Tuesday, November 11, at 7 PM in the First Round of the CNE Tournament.
